Answer: Article 44 (Uniform Civil Code)
Location and nature: Article 44 is part of Part IV (Directive Principles of State Policy). It directs the State to endeavour to secure a Uniform Civil Code for citizens throughout the territory of India. As a directive principle, it guides the legislature and is not directly enforceable in court.
Scope: Aims for a common set of personal laws covering matters such as marriage, divorce, inheritance, adoption and succession.
Implementation: Being a directive principle, Article 44 places an obligation on the State to strive for a Uniform Civil Code; the courts do not enforce it as a fundamental right.
Clarification on other articles listed: Article 49 concerns protection of monuments and places of national importance; Article 46 concerns promotion of educational and economic interests of Scheduled Castes and Scheduled Tribes; Article 52 establishes the office of the President. None of these relate to the Uniform Civil Code.
